Żytkiejmy ; (german: Szittkehmen until 1936, 1936-38 ''Schittkehmen'', 1938-46 ''Wehrkirchen''; lt, Žydkiemis) is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Dubeninki, within Gołdap County, Warmian-Masurian Voivodeship, in northern Poland, close to the border with Lithuania and the Kaliningrad Oblast of Russia. It lies approximately north-east of Dubeninki, east of Gołdap, and north-east of the regional capital Olsztyn. References

__NOTOC__ Gmina Dubeninki is a rural gmina (administrative district) in Gołdap County, Warmian-Masurian Voivodeship, in northern Poland, on the border with Russia. Its seat is the village of Dubeninki, which lies approximately east of Gołdap and east of the regional capital Olsztyn. The gmina covers an area of , and as of 2006 its total population is 3,151. The gmina contains part of the protected area called Puszcza Romincka Landscape Park.
